Every block of Tête de Moine cheese tells a story. This beloved Swiss cheese hails from the Jura Mountains, an area renowned for its rich dairy traditions. Originally crafted by monks in the 12th century, it has stood the test of time. Historical records link the cheese to the Bellelay Abbey, where its unique name derives from a local dialect meaning “Monk’s Head.”

Distinctive characteristics set this cheese apart. Tête de Moine has a semi-hard texture and a pale yellow hue. When tasted, its flavor reveals a balance of creaminess with a hint of bitterness. Aging the cheese for several months enhances its rich and savory profile. artisanal cheese lovers particularly appreciate its versatility, making it suitable for both cheese boards and cooking.

The production process reflects a commitment to craftsmanship. First, fresh milk from local dairy farms is brought to a traditional cheese-making facility. The careful curdling process follows, using natural rennet. After pressing, the cheese is placed in special molds, where it takes on its iconic shape. During maturation, Tête de Moine is regularly turned and brushed, which contributes to its flavor development.

The ways to enjoy Tête de Moine are endless. Cheese tasting events allow people to savor its flavors alongside gourmet accompaniments. Often, it is served in delicate rosettes, made using a traditional tool called a girolle. This technique enhances the cheese’s aroma, making it a must-try for anyone visiting food markets.

Tasting Tête de Moine is an adventure of its own. Begin by observing the cheese’s appearance. Its golden hue and smooth texture are inviting. After that, use a special tool called a girolle to create delicate rosettes. This method releases its rich aroma, enhancing the experience. Take a small piece and allow it to melt on your tongue. Notice the nutty and slightly spicy flavors that emerge. The lingering aftertaste showcases the care taken in its production.

Pairing is essential for a complete experience. Consider local wines from the Vaud region. A crisp white wine can balance the richness of the cheese. Alternatively, a light red can provide a lovely contrast. You may also want to try it with rustic bread. Freshly baked baguettes work well. For added flavor, local charcuterie can enhance the tasting. A selection of salami or prosciutto complements the cheese beautifully.

Art lovers may appreciate the Musée Alexis Forel. This small museum showcases local art and tells the story of Morges’ cultural heritage. It occasionally hosts special exhibitions, allowing guests to immerse themselves in Swiss culture.

Parks in the area enhance the charm of Morges. The Parc de l’Indépendance features lovely gardens and tranquil paths. Families often gather here for picnics or simply to enjoy the sun. Children can play in designated areas, making it a perfect spot for relaxation.

Individuals interested in history will find the Château de Morges fascinating. This castle dates back to the 13th century and now houses a museum. Exhibits cover everything from Renaissance art to local history, giving visitors a deeper understanding of the region.
